Wheat-dependent exercise-induced anaphylaxis (WDEIA) is a rare but potentially serious food allergy in which anaphylaxis develops if food containing wheat is consumed within 4 hours before or shortly after physical activity. While its consumption is tolerated by the patient under other circumstances. In addition to physical exertion, some other cofactors can contribute to its development.
